New URL for NEMO forge!   http://forge.nemo-ocean.eu

Since March 2022 along with NEMO 4.2 release, the code development moved to a self-hosted GitLab.
This present forge is now archived and remained online for history.
Changeset 106 for trunk/NEMO/OPA_SRC/step.F90 – NEMO

Ignore:
Timestamp:
2004-06-28T10:08:06+02:00 (20 years ago)
Author:
opalod
Message:

CT : UPDATE067 : Add control indices nictl, njctl used in SUM function output to compare mono versus multi procs runs

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/NEMO/OPA_SRC/step.F90

    r75 r106  
    214214 
    215215      IF(l_ctl) THEN         ! print mean trends (used for debugging) 
    216          WRITE(numout,*) ' emp  -   : ', SUM( emp       * tmask(:,:,1) ) 
    217          WRITE(numout,*) ' emps -   : ', SUM( emps      * tmask(:,:,1) ) 
    218          WRITE(numout,*) ' qt   -   : ', SUM( qt        * tmask(:,:,1) ) 
    219          WRITE(numout,*) ' qsr  -   : ', SUM( qsr       * tmask(:,:,1) ) 
    220          WRITE(numout,*) ' runoff   : ', SUM( runoff    * tmask(:,:,1) ) 
    221          WRITE(numout,*) ' tmask    : ', SUM( tmask                   ) 
    222          WRITE(numout,*) ' sst  -   : ', SUM( tn(:,:,1) * tmask(:,:,1) ) 
    223          WRITE(numout,*) ' sss  -   : ', SUM( sn(:,:,1) * tmask(:,:,1) ) 
    224          WRITE(numout,*) ' tau  - x : ', SUM( taux ), ' - y : ', SUM( tauy ) 
     216         WRITE(numout,*) ' emp  -   : ', SUM( emp   (1:nictl+1,1:njctl+1)   * tmask(1:nictl+1,1:njctl+1,1) ) 
     217         WRITE(numout,*) ' emps -   : ', SUM( emps  (1:nictl+1,1:njctl+1)   * tmask(1:nictl+1,1:njctl+1,1) ) 
     218         WRITE(numout,*) ' qt   -   : ', SUM( qt    (1:nictl+1,1:njctl+1)   * tmask(1:nictl+1,1:njctl+1,1) ) 
     219         WRITE(numout,*) ' qsr  -   : ', SUM( qsr   (1:nictl+1,1:njctl+1)   * tmask(1:nictl+1,1:njctl+1,1) ) 
     220         WRITE(numout,*) ' runoff   : ', SUM( runoff(1:nictl+1,1:njctl+1)   * tmask(1:nictl+1,1:njctl+1,1) ) 
     221         WRITE(numout,*) ' tmask    : ', SUM( tmask (1:nictl+1,1:njctl+1,:) ) 
     222         WRITE(numout,*) ' sst  -   : ', SUM( tn    (1:nictl+1,1:njctl+1,1) * tmask(1:nictl+1,1:njctl+1,1) ) 
     223         WRITE(numout,*) ' sss  -   : ', SUM( sn    (1:nictl+1,1:njctl+1,1) * tmask(1:nictl+1,1:njctl+1,1) ) 
     224         WRITE(numout,*) ' tau  - x : ', SUM( taux  (1:nictl+1,1:njctl+1) ), ' - y : ', SUM( tauy(1:nictl+1,1:njctl+1) ) 
    225225      ENDIF 
    226226 
Note: See TracChangeset for help on using the changeset viewer.